Details
A vulnerability was found in Broadcom DX NetOps Spectrum up to 23.3.6 on Windows. It has been rated as critical. This issue affects some unknown processing. The manipulation with an unknown input leads to a os command injection vulnerability. Using CWE to declare the problem leads to CWE-78. The product constructs all or part of an OS command using externally-influenced input from an upstream component, but it does not neutralize or incorrectly neutralizes special elements that could modify the intended OS command when it is sent to a downstream component. Impacted is confidentiality, integrity, and availability. The summary by CVE is:
Improper Neutralization of Special Elements used in an OS Command ('OS Command Injection') vulnerability in Broadcom DX NetOps Spectrum on Windows, Linux allows OS Command Injection.This issue affects DX NetOps Spectrum: 23.3.6 and earlier.
The weakness was released by Jean-michel Huguet and Jorge Escabias. It is possible to read the advisory at support.broadcom.com. The identification of this vulnerability is CVE-2025-69269 since 12/31/2025. The exploitation is known to be difficult. The attack may be initiated remotely. The technical details are unknown and an exploit is not publicly available. The pricing for an exploit might be around USD $0-$5k at the moment (estimation calculated on 01/15/2026). The attack technique deployed by this issue is T1202 according to MITRE ATT&CK.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
